Cate Blanchett: selfies are 'pathetic'

"People constantly are taking pictures of ourselves to send them to people to see if they like me, 'Do they like me?' said the stunning 46-year-old, who has put her her vanity aside for roles such as Blue Jasmine's Jasmine, where she went completely make-up free.
"It's pathetic, the whole thing about people worrying about what other people are going to think. I just can't handle it.
"Of course you want people to go see the film that you make, of course you want them to enjoy them. But I'm not out there saying, 'Do they like the way I look?'… You have to say, 'This is what I'm doing right now.'"
The mum-of-four added that although social media can be a "genuine way to build community", it can also create jealousy and a sense that the grass is always greener.
"Comes back to self-respect," Blanchett said. "It's this huge thing. 'Like me! Like me!.' The like and the dislike is just totally primary schoolyard.
